Excel if函数三条件用法解析
在Excel中,IF函数是最常用的函数之一,它可以用于根据条件判断返回不同的结果。IF函数可以接受三个条件,分别是逻辑判断表达式、表达式成立时返回的值以及表达式不成立时返回的值。下面我们将详细解析IF函数的三条件用法。
一、逻辑判断表达式
IF函数的第一个参数是逻辑判断表达式,它可以是任何形式的逻辑判断,如比较运算符、逻辑运算符等。例如,我们可以使用“=”、“>”、“<”、“>=”、“<=”、“<>”等比较运算符进行比较,使用“AND”、“OR”、“NOT”等逻辑运算符进行逻辑判断。
例如,如果我们要判断一个单元格的值是否大于10,可以使用以下IF函数:
=IF(A1>10,"Yes","No")
如果A1单元格的值大于10,则返回“Yes”,否则返回“No”。
二、表达式成立时返回的值
IF函数的第二个参数是表达式成立时返回的值。如果逻辑判断表达式成立,则返回该值。在上面的例子中,如果A1单元格的值大于10,则IF函数返回“Yes”。
三、表达式不成立时返回的值
IF函数的第三个参数是表达式不成立时返回的值。如果逻辑判断表达式不成立,则返回该值。在上面的例子中,如果A1单元格的值小于或等于10,则IF函数返回“No”。
四、多个条件的IF函数
在实际应用中,我们经常需要使用多个条件的IF函数。此时,我们可以使用嵌套的IF函数来实现。例如,如果我们需要在三个条件都不成立的情况下返回一个值,可以使用以下IF函数:
=IF(A1<10,"No",IF(A1=10,"Neutral","Yes"))
在上面的例子中,如果A1单元格的值小于10,则返回“No”。否则,如果A1单元格的值等于10,则返回“Neutral”。如果前两个条件都不成立,则返回“Yes”。
五、使用IF函数进行数据筛选
IF函数还可以用于数据筛选。例如,如果我们想要筛选出成绩大于90的学生,可以使用以下公式:
=IF(B2>90,"Pass","Fail")
在上面的例子中,如果B2单元格的值大于90,则返回“Pass”。否则返回“Fail”。我们可以将该公式应用于一个数据区域,以筛选出所有成绩大于90的学生。
六、使用IF函数进行数据汇总
IF函数还可以用于数据汇总。例如,如果我们想要汇总满足某个条件的销售额,可以使用以下公式:
=SUM(IF(A2:A10>500,"Yes"))
在上面的例子中,如果A2到A10单元格的值大于500,则返回“Yes”,并将其求和。我们可以将该公式应用于一个数据区域,以汇总所有满足条件的销售额。
总之,IF函数是Excel中非常实用的函数之一,它可以用于根据条件判断返回不同的结果。通过灵活运用IF函数的三条件用法,我们可以轻松地实现各种复杂的逻辑判断和数据处理操作。